
Permission To Be Yourself Behind the Mic - Episode 13
About this episode
Being a Podcaster can be really exciting. The fun part is always the recording. You've got your gear set up and you're ready to hit that record button. But then you get behind the mic and bam, you freeze or stumble over your words and start thinking what if they don't get what I'm trying to say? What if I sound weird and not like myself? I've seen it countless times before in radio. But as Podcasters, you might not be reading a 30-second commercial, however, being behind the mic for podcasting is very much the same. You want to convey a certain emotion to connect with your listener. To make them take action. To make them care about what you have to say. How are you relating to your audience with your voice? Find out in today's episode.
